Dani is less than adept at working in the chip shop, but tells Gethin that in a few minutes he can have fish, chicken or burger.   When Siôn gets home and administers an unpleasant green old family remedy to Britt, he says he did not go in to check up on Dani, but Britt is insistent that she must;  she does not want her business to be ruined.
Colin shows off his picture in the Western Post, and notices a speed dating ad, just above the Tomos ac Ellis ad;  Mark encourages him to give it a try, as he is such an eligible bachelor.  He finds a brown leather jacket in Megan’s shop, then Mark selects from among his gaudy shirts, from Llanarthur Market, a green patterned one to go with it.

Garry hears the chip shop smoke alarm sounding, and finds the place full of smoke;  Dani has popped over to the salon to find out what temperature to fry the fish, although Anita and Sheryl are too busy looking at photos of Wil on the tablet to be of much use.   When Dani returns, Garry rebukes her for leaving the fryer unattended, and then the customers start arriving, but Dani is so flustered that she tells them all to go, and come back in a few minutes.
Just then, Britt arrives, angry to see customers being thrown out, and starts shouting;  she finds fault with everything Dani does, but Gwynfor sticks up for her,

and Marian thinks Dani is "charming" when she comes in for her weekly fish and chips.
Later, in the Deri, Anita tries to show off her prowess with her tablet, but Marian says she can do the same;  when Mark denigrates computers, Marian remarks, “That man is living in the Dark Ages!”
Back home, after Siôn tries to persuade her that Dani can cope, Britt admits she wants to control everything, as it is the only way she can be sure it is done properly, but Siôn says she must learn to trust people.   Britt says she feels old, and they both agree they want to grow old together;  she admits that perhaps they should look into what is involved with adoption, so they can make an informed decision, which Siôn welcomes.

Colin in red shoes, to go with the rest of his attire, and accompanied by Mark, who watches from the bar, arrives at the speed dating venue, and first meets Beryl.   Later he chats to Sheila, but when the bell rings for the next change of partners, who should appear but Debbie!   After initial awkwardness, they end up having a laugh, and when the evening finishes they go off, arm in arm, leaving Mark smiling by the bar.
In the evening, in front of the fire, Dani admits she enjoyed the day;  “Selling fish cakes and battered spam?” queries Garry.   Although she was a bit slow, she had fun with the customers, and heard some risqué jokes.   Garry is glad that she stood up to Britt, and says she will have to help him in the garage next — in overalls!
